Objective reasons for the introduction of multi-server architecture for the creation of information systems for critical use (ISCU) have led to complications in ensuring their confidentiality, as a component of information security, and in assessment of their reliability. The paper proposes to comprehensively consider these characteristics of the ISCU within the framework of the integral qualitative characteristic of dependability. In order to assess the reliability of the procedure for access to ISCU, authors proposed a Markov model of the dependence of the functional capacity of ISCU on the influence of negative factors. This model describes a set of ISCU states and allows to get an analytical expressions to calculate the probabilities for the presence of ISCU in the corresponding states at selected moments of time depending on the probability of occurrence of negative factors and configurations of the access separation subsystem that controls the authorization process. For practical application of the model the appropriate methodology is developed. This methodology allowed, in particular, to confirm the adequacy of the model using standard methods of the planning experiment theory, including Fisher's criterion.
